Flatbed trucking comes with unique challenges, from load security to route planning. Hiring a professional flatbed truck dispatcher can be a game-changer for owner-operators and fleet managers looking to streamline operations, reduce downtime, and increase profitability. This article explores the top benefits of working with an experienced flatbed dispatcher and how they can enhance efficiency.

1. Maximized Load Availability

A professional dispatcher ensures truckers have access to a steady stream of high-paying freight loads. With strong industry connections and access to exclusive load boards, dispatchers help truckers avoid deadhead miles and keep their trucks full.

Benefits:

  • Continuous load sourcing to reduce idle time

  • Better freight matching for profitable hauls

  • Access to high-demand lanes

2. Improved Route Optimization

Flatbed trucking requires careful route planning to comply with road restrictions, weight limits, and fuel efficiency. Professional dispatchers use GPS tracking and AI-driven logistics software to plan the most efficient routes.

Benefits:

  • Lower fuel costs and faster deliveries

  • Avoidance of restricted roads and toll-heavy routes

  • Real-time adjustments based on traffic conditions

3. Negotiating Higher Freight Rates

Experienced dispatchers negotiate better rates with brokers and shippers, ensuring that truckers get paid fairly for their hauls. Their market knowledge gives them the edge in securing premium freight rates.

Benefits:

  • Higher earnings per mile

  • Consistent access to well-paying loads

  • Stronger bargaining power with brokers

4. Reduced Administrative Burden

Handling paperwork, invoicing, compliance, and load documentation can be time-consuming. A flatbed dispatcher takes care of these tasks, allowing drivers to focus on driving and delivery.

Benefits:

  • Less time spent on administrative work

  • Accurate and timely billing to avoid payment delays

  • Compliance with industry regulations and permit management

5. Increased Safety & Compliance

Flatbed trucking involves additional safety measures, such as proper load securing, oversized permits, and weight compliance. Professional dispatchers ensure that all safety protocols are met to prevent fines and accidents.

Benefits:

  • Assistance with securing necessary permits and licenses

  • Compliance with DOT and FMCSA regulations

  • Reduction in costly fines and delays

6. 24/7 Support & Issue Resolution

Unexpected issues such as mechanical breakdowns, weather delays, and last-minute route changes can disrupt schedules. A professional dispatcher provides round-the-clock support, ensuring truckers get assistance when needed.

Benefits:

  • Immediate solutions to unexpected problems

  • Backup load options in case of cancellations

  • Real-time updates and proactive planning

7. Better Cash Flow & Payment Assistance

Some dispatch services assist with factoring and quick payment options, ensuring that truckers receive their earnings faster. This reduces financial strain and keeps operations running smoothly.

Benefits:

  • Faster payments and reduced cash flow gaps

  • Assistance with invoicing and collection

  • Reduced financial stress for independent operators

8. Scalability for Fleet Growth

For trucking businesses looking to expand, a professional dispatcher provides the infrastructure to manage multiple trucks efficiently. They handle load distribution, driver coordination, and performance tracking.

Benefits:

  • Efficient management of growing fleets

  • Better load allocation and scheduling

  • Seamless communication between drivers and shippers

9. Access to Specialized Freight Opportunities

Flatbed trucking includes hauling oversized, heavy, and irregular loads. Dispatchers with industry expertise can help truckers access specialized freight that pays premium rates.

Benefits:

  • High-paying specialized freight opportunities

  • Reduced competition for niche hauls

  • Increased revenue potential

10. Stress Reduction & Better Work-Life Balance

Managing dispatch independently can be exhausting. A professional dispatcher reduces stress by handling logistics, allowing truckers to focus on their work while maintaining a better work-life balance.

Benefits:

  • Less time spent worrying about load sourcing and paperwork

  • More personal time and reduced burnout

  • Improved mental well-being and job satisfaction
